Cedar Grove's Temperature
USDA Growing Zone: 7a
Longitude: -81.4378
Latitude: 38.2223
Lowest Avg Temperatures (F): 0 to 5
The USDA growing zone is 7a in Cedar Grove, WV. This is a measure of the lowest temperature that a plant can survive, helping to decide what plants would be suitable for the region's climate. According to our records, the average annual extreme minimum temperature in Cedar Grove is 0 to 5 degrees Fahrenheit.
